Transaction 5fb8fa2e68b540d4fc28c7f3009c287a2a091adc9043d22786a08137ff8d5321
1 Input
1 Output
-
5fb8fa2e68b540d4fc28c7f3009c287a2a091adc9043d22786a08137ff8d5321:0
- value
- 83058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 684c7671ceacd8ccac5f66d0bc7a01ae0e2cfcd6 OP_EQUAL
- address
- 3BCVoDMeGDjzrSv9btJeak92GhivXbAJpL